A small earthquake was detected near a scenic North Carolina town in the Blue Ridge Mountains on Saturday, federal seismologists reported. The 1.7 magnitude earthquake registered at 1:06 a.m. about 4 miles southwest of the high country town of Newland, according to the U.S. Geological Survey.
A magnitude 2.1 earthquake hit overnight in New Hampshire, not far from the Massachusetts border. It happened at about 1:45 a.m. Friday, according to U.S. Geological Survey data. The epicenter was in the town of Milford, which is located in between Nashua and Manchester. The depth of the earthquake was about 5.4 miles underground.
